Adobe Dreamweaver Forums



Last 10 THreads :         Table Borders MIssing in JavaHelp (Last Post : soxmann - Replies : 3 - Views : 8 )           »          Clock .getUTC not working (Last Post : bolszo - Replies : 2 - Views : 3 )           »          cfimage error (Last Post : masoud_amen - Replies : 2 - Views : 3 )           »          Dragging components (Last Post : hsfrey - Replies : 2 - Views : 4 )           »          Is file too large? (Last Post : tweaked_eye - Replies : 0 - Views : 1 )           »          Could not find the included template (Last Post : azuro28 - Replies : 2 - Views : 3 )           »          problems linking PDFs (Last Post : Mantzi - Replies : 0 - Views : 1 )           »          flash loader reappears after movie plays (Last Post : lyshamo - Replies : 3 - Views : 4 )           »          How to turn IMAGE into MOVIECLIP??? (Last Post : Snufferson - Replies : 7 - Views : 8 )           »          Embed files in a projector (Last Post : ytlevine - Replies : 0 - Views : 1 )           »         


Home Register FAQ Members List Calendar Search Today's Posts Mark Forums Read
User Info Statistics
Go Back   Adobe Dreamweaver Forums > Other Macromedia/Adobe Products > Flex
 
Tags:



Reply
  #1 (permalink)  
Old 12-01-2008, 09:15 AM
leon1705
 
Posts: n/a
Diggs:
Default Menu localizing

Hello!
I was writing menu localization and I was confronted with difficulties of
displaying menuitems. Code below demonstrates it:
Always menuitems "clear","graphical","text","settingspanel" are not displayed.
What I am doing wrong?

<mx:MenuBar width="100%" creationComplete="menubarCreationComplete(event);"
id="menu" labelField="@label" itemClick="menuHandler(event)">
<mx:XMLList xmlns="">
<menuitem
label="{resourceManager.getString('language','spri tes')}" data="top">
<menuitem
label="{resourceManager.getString('language','clea r')}" data="Clear"/>
</menuitem>
<menuitem
label="{resourceManager.getString('language','mode ')}" data="top">
<menuitem
label="{resourceManager.getString('language','grap hical')}"
data="graphicalMode" type="radio" groupName="mode"/>
<menuitem
label="{resourceManager.getString('language','text ')}" data="textMode"
type="radio" groupName="mode"/>
</menuitem>
<menuitem
label="{resourceManager.getString('language','wind ow')}" data="top">
<menuitem
label="{resourceManager.getString('language','sett ingspanel')}" data="Settings
Panel" type="check" toggled="{menu != null &amp;&amp; SettingPanel.visible}"/>
<menuitem
label="{resourceManager.getString('language','prop ertiespanel')}"
data="Properties Panel" type="check" toggled="{menu != null &amp;&amp;
PropertiesPanel.visible}"/>
<menuitem
label="{resourceManager.getString('language','back groundpanel')}"
data="Background Panel" type="check" toggled="{menu != null &amp;&amp;
backgroundSettingsPanel.visible}"/>
<menuitem type="separator"/>
<menuitem
label="{resourceManager.getString('language','chat ')}" data="Chat" type="check"
toggled="{menu != null &amp;&amp; iboardChat.visible}"/>
<menuitem type="separator"/>
<menuitem
label="{resourceManager.getString('language','tool spanel')}" data="Instruments
Panel" type="check" toggled="{menu != null &amp;&amp; instruments.visible}"/>
</menuitem>
<menuitem measuredWidth="200" width="200"
explicitWidth="200" measuredMinWidth="200"
label="{resourceManager.getString('language','help ')}" data="top">
<menuitem measuredWidth="200" width="200"
measuredMinWidth="200" label="{resourceManager.getString('language','abou t')}"
data="About" type="check" toggled="{menu != null &amp;&amp;
aboutPanel.visible}"/>
</menuitem>
</mx:XMLList>
</mx:MenuBar>



Reply With Quote
Sponsored Links
  #2 (permalink)  
Old 12-01-2008, 06:03 PM
Greg Lafrance
 
Posts: n/a
Diggs:
Default Re: Menu localizing

Do you have a resource bundle named language?

Will your resourceManager.getString calls work as is if used to show text in a Label?
Reply With Quote
  #3 (permalink)  
Old 12-01-2008, 08:13 PM
leon1705
 
Posts: n/a
Diggs:
Default Re: Menu localizing

resourceManager.getString works.
For example:
1) For menu
<menuitem label="{resourceManager.getString('language','clea r')}"
data="Clear"/>
code does not work.
2) For label
var label:Label = new Label();
label.text = resourceManager.getString('language','clear');
works fine.
Where I made mistake?'')



Reply With Quote


  #4 (permalink)  
Old 12-03-2008, 12:03 AM
Greg Lafrance
 
Posts: n/a
Diggs:
Default Re: Menu localizing

How about this?

<menuitem label="@Resource(key='clear', bundle='language')" data="Clear"/>
Reply With Quote
Reply


Thread Tools
Display Modes

Posting Rules
You may not post new threads
You may not post replies
You may not post attachments
You may not edit your posts

vB code is On
Smilies are On
[IMG] code is On
HTML code is Off
Trackbacks are On
Pingbacks are On
Refbacks are On



© Camley Interactive (camley.info) 2008 - all logos and images are copywrite their respective owners.
Proud member of the Camley Interactive Network
All times are GMT. The time now is 11:41 PM.


Powered by vBulletin® Version 3.6.8
Copyright ©2000 - 2009, Jelsoft Enterprises Ltd.
Search Engine Friendly URLs by vBSEO 3.1.0 ©2007, Crawlability, Inc.
Cheap Car Insurance - Compare Motor Insurance
Endsleigh Car Insurance Natwest Car Insurance
More Than Car Insurance Norwich Union Car Insurance
Prudential Car Insurance Zurich Car Insurance
Inactive Reminders By Mished.co.uk